Cajun Honey Butter Salmon

Cajun Honey Butter Salmon

A flavorful blend of Cajun spices and sweet honey butter enhances pan-seared salmon, offering a quick, vibrant, and nutritious main dish perfect for family dinners or gatherings.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es
Course Main Course, seafood
Cuisine American
Servings 4 people
Calories 365 kcal

Equipment

  • 1 nonstick skillet
  • 1 small saucepan

Ingredients
  

  • 4 salmon fillets skin on
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ning
  • 4 tablespoons butter
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• Juice of ½ lemon
  • Fresh parsley chopped for garnish
  • Salt to taste

Instructions
 

  • Pat salmon fillets dry and rub with olive oil; season generously with Cajun seasoning and salt.
  • Heat a nonstick skillet over medium-high heat and sear the salmon skin-side up for about 3 minutes until a crust forms.
  • Flip salmon and cook for an additional 2 minutes.
  • In a small saucepan, melt butter over medium heat and stir in honey, soy sauce, and minced garlic; simmer briefly.
  • Add lemon juice to the sauce, pour it over the salmon, and baste regularly while cooking for another 3 to 5 minutes until fully cooked.
  • Garnish with chopped parsley and serve immediately with lemon wedges.

Notes

  • To avoid sticking, ensure the skillet is properly heated before searing.
  • Adjust Cajun seasoning to control spice level.
  • Store leftovers covered in the refrigerator up to 2 days.
